Amy Beck, Burbank Schoolteacher, sex with student (Photos)

See also

January 21, 2011

Burbank, CA- Teacher Amy Beck, 33, of David Star Jordan middle School, was arrested by Burbank police in March of 2010 for allegedly having sex on multiple occasions with a 14 year old student. The acts have been confirmed by the 14 year old student, who is remaining anonymous. Amy Beck is a mother of three.

According to ABC.com, Mrs. Beck has also freely admitted the affair.

From that article: 'The Burbank, Calif., teacher stunned police and school officials when she showed up at the police station and told them she'd repeatedly had sex with a now-15-year-old student.'

According to the Huffington Post, 'Beck's attorney, Michael Williamson, said she should be released in about 10 months.'

Her sentence is two (2) years. the maximum sentence is seven (7).

She had quit her job the week before turning herself in.

The story has run into new publicity now that the 14 year old's family is suing Amy Beck's husband, an LAPD officer, for threatening to murder the boy and his family after walking in on one of the sexual encounters (which occurred in his home).

the818now.com reports, 'The family accuses the L.A.P.D. and the city of Los Angeles for failing to investigate or take any disciplinary action after receiving complaints of his conduct, according to the complaint.'
